随着移动互联网的深入发展,社交需求正朝着更加个性化、即时化方向演进。传统的线下交友方式已难以满足当代年轻人对高效、安全互动的期待,尤其是在快节奏生活背景下,用户更倾向于通过数字化工具快速建立连接。这一趋势催生了聊天交友类APP的爆发式增长,成为众多企业布局新赛道的重要选择。然而,从零开始开发一款真正具备竞争力的聊天交友应用,并非简单的功能堆砌,而是需要系统性规划与执行。如何在短时间内完成高质量交付,同时确保用户体验与数据安全,已成为行业普遍关注的核心问题。
在实际开发过程中,许多团队常陷入“功能冗余”“周期过长”“上线后留存低”的困境。究其原因,往往缺乏清晰的开发路径和标准化流程。因此,明确开发步骤,构建可复用的实施框架,是实现项目高效落地的关键。本文将围绕“步骤”这一核心逻辑,梳理聊天交友APP开发的全流程,帮助团队理清思路、规避风险,最终实现产品快速上线与持续优化。
需求调研:从用户痛点出发
任何成功的应用都始于对真实需求的洞察。在启动开发前,必须深入分析目标用户的行为习惯、社交偏好及潜在顾虑。例如,年轻群体更关注匹配精准度与隐私保护,而中年用户可能更看重情感深度与长期关系建立。通过问卷调研、焦点小组访谈、竞品分析等方式,收集第一手数据,提炼出核心功能需求。此时应避免盲目模仿市场热门功能,而应聚焦于解决用户真实痛点——比如“匹配失败率高”“聊天冷场”“信息泄露风险”等。
原型设计:可视化沟通桥梁
需求确认后,进入原型设计阶段。这一环节不仅是界面布局的呈现,更是交互逻辑的验证。使用Axure、Figma等工具制作高保真原型,模拟用户从注册、匹配、聊天到个人中心的完整路径。重点在于提升操作流畅性,减少点击层级,确保关键动作一触即达。同时,加入动态反馈机制(如加载动画、成功提示),增强用户心理预期管理。原型完成后需组织内部评审与小范围用户测试,及时修正不合理设计。

技术选型:奠定系统稳定性基础
技术架构决定了产品的扩展性与维护成本。对于聊天交友类应用,实时通信是核心难点。推荐采用WebSocket协议结合自研消息队列,保障消息低延迟、高可靠传输。数据库方面,可选用MySQL+Redis组合,前者存储结构化数据,后者缓存高频访问内容(如用户在线状态、推荐列表)。后端建议使用Node.js或Go语言,兼顾并发处理能力与开发效率。前端则根据发布渠道选择原生开发(iOS/Android)或跨平台方案(React Native)。整个技术栈需具备良好的文档支持与社区生态,便于后期迭代。
开发与测试:分阶段推进,敏捷响应
遵循敏捷开发原则,将整个项目拆分为多个迭代周期(Sprint),每个周期集中完成一组核心功能模块。例如第一轮聚焦用户注册登录、基础资料填写与匹配算法;第二轮上线即时聊天与语音通话功能;第三轮引入兴趣标签、动态广场与私信加密机制。每轮开发结束后,立即开展单元测试、接口测试与集成测试,尤其要重视压力测试——模拟万人同时在线聊天场景,检验系统承载能力。此外,引入A/B测试机制,在新功能上线前对比不同版本的表现,以数据驱动决策优化。
发布与推广:从冷启动到自然增长
产品内测稳定后,正式发布至各大应用商店。初期可通过邀请制激活种子用户,鼓励他们分享优质内容并带动好友加入。结合社交媒体营销(如抖音挑战赛、小红书种草笔记)、KOL合作、线下活动联动等方式扩大曝光。同时设置新手引导任务链,完成即可获得虚拟礼物或会员权益,有效提升首日活跃率。运营数据需持续监控,重点关注留存率、平均聊天时长、匹配成功率等关键指标,形成闭环反馈体系。
在整个开发链条中,若能借助专业平台提供的全链路支持,将极大缩短周期、降低试错成本。蓝橙系统专注于为中小型团队提供从需求分析到上线运营的一站式解决方案,涵盖技术咨询、原型设计、代码开发、性能调优与后续运维服务。我们拥有成熟的项目管理流程与标准化交付模板,能够确保6个月内完成高可用性产品的上线目标。更重要的是,我们始终坚持以用户为中心的设计理念,通过精细化的功能打磨与持续的数据迭代,助力产品实现日活40%以上的增长突破。
17723342546
— THE END —
服务介绍
联系电话:17723342546(微信同号)